Hairdresser
Yarl's Wood IRC, Bedfordshire MK44 2FQ
Full time, 40 hours per week - Permanent
£24,400 pa + Company Benefits
Here at Serco we’re looking for a Hairdresser to join our close knit and supportive team at Yarl’s Wood Immigration and Removal Centre. Reporting to the Regimes/Activities Manager, the hairdresser/barber is responsible for providing a hairdressing service. You will work closely with the regimes team to ensure that an appropriate service is provided.
What you need to do the role
Our people come to us from a variety of backgrounds but what they do have in common is an ability to relate to people, natural communication skills, patience, and a commitment to making a difference to the lives of others. All things you’ll be able to display yourself.
As a hairdresser, you will be providing a hairdressing/barbering service at the times and places stated in the agreed daily schedule. You will be responsible for maintaining an effective appointment system, offering a range of services to meet the needs of the residents whilst ensuring that the appropriate staff are advised of your presence at your designated place of work.
You will be treating all residents with dignity and respect regardless of age, ethnic group, religion, sex, sexual orientation or language as well as maintaining appropriate records of tools and equipment in line with Managers Rules by establishing and maintaining positive and professional relationships with residents.
You will be reporting concerns of any nature to your manager. Specifically, any information that could impact on the safety and security of the centre as well as contributing to the achievement of good communication within Yarl’s Wood IRC in line with the local Communications Strategy. This will also include adhering to all SMS policies and report any failures to comply with these policies, ensuring compliance with the contract at all times and reporting any potential or actual failings to comply to the terms within the Hair Salon.
You will therefore be contributing to good practice across the whole business, striving for continuous improvement at all times.

What else do I need to know?
Desirable – Minimum – NVQ – Level 3 in hairdressing – and Level 2 Cutting men’s hair qualification. You will have experience of working in a fast-paced environment and working in beauty therapies will be an advantage as well as cutting male hair in addition to having knowledge of both Caucasian and Afro Caribbean and Asian hair and up to date styles.
This role is exempt from the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 and all offers of employment are subject to security clearance checks and approval by the Home Office.
